Understanding Sexual Vitality
Sexual vitality refers to a person’s overall sexual well-being, encompassing physical health, emotional connection, and mental wellness. It is not solely about sexual performance but rather a holistic view of one’s sexual health.
The Importance of Sexual Vitality
- Enhances Relationships: Healthy sexual vitality fosters emotional intimacy and strengthens partnerships.
- Boosts Self-esteem: A fulfilling sex life can significantly improve self-confidence.
- Reduces Stress: Sexual activity releases endorphins, helping to alleviate stress and anxiety.
- Improves Overall Health: Engaging in regular sexual activity has been linked to lower rates of heart disease and stronger immune responses.
Factors Affecting Sexual Vitality
Several factors may impact sexual vitality, ranging from physical health to psychological influences.
Physical Health
- Hormonal Levels: Low testosterone or estrogen can diminish sexual desire.
- Chronic Illnesses: Conditions like diabetes and cardiovascular diseases can restrict blood flow, affecting sexual performance.
Mental and Emotional Well-being
- Stress and Anxiety: Mental health issues can decrease sexual drive.
- Relationship Dynamics: Communication and emotional support within a relationship influence sexual energy.
Enhancing Sexual Vitality
Improving sexual vitality involves a multi-faceted approach that addresses both physical and mental health.
Regular Physical Activity
- Cardiovascular Exercises: Activities like running, swimming, or cycling can improve blood circulation.
- Strength Training: Building muscle through weightlifting can enhance testosterone levels.
- Flexibility Exercises: Yoga or Pilates can increase body awareness and improve performance.
Nutrition and Diet
Eating a balanced diet rich in nutrients can serve as foundational support for sexual health.
- Foods to Include:
- Fruits and Vegetables: Packed with antioxidants, they improve circulation.
- Dark Chocolate: Can increase libido and enhance mood.
- Oysters: High in zinc, they support testosterone production.
Mindfulness and Mental Health
Addressing mental wellness enhances sexual vitality. Here are some effective practices:
- Meditation: Regular practice can help reduce stress and increase awareness.
- Cognitive Behavioral Therapy: Can aid in resolving underlying issues related to sexual problems.
- Open Communication: Discussing desires and concerns with partners can improve intimacy.
